how to check for P0420 code in my Toyota Corolla E140 (2006-2013)?

Symptoms

  • •Check engine light illuminated
  • •Decreased fuel efficiency
  • •Rough engine performance
  • •Failed emissions test
  • •Unusual exhaust odor (sulfur or rotten egg smell)

Diagnostic Steps

  1. 1Scan the vehicle's computer using an OBD-II scanner to confirm the P0420 code and check for any other related codes.
  2. 2Inspect the exhaust system visually for any visible leaks or damage.
  3. 3Check the oxygen sensors (pre-catalytic and post-catalytic) using a multimeter to ensure they are functioning properly.
  4. 4Measure the voltage output of the pre-catalytic converter O2 sensor while the engine is running to assess its performance.
  5. 5Perform a vacuum leak test to confirm that there are no leaks in the intake system.
  6. 6Inspect the catalytic converter for physical damage or signs of clogging.

2. Inspect and Test Oxygen Sensors

  • Tools Required: Multimeter
  • Remove the O2 sensor connector from the harness.
  • Set the multimeter to the voltage setting and connect the leads to the appropriate pins of the O2 sensor.
  • Start the engine and observe the voltage output; it should fluctuate between 0.1 to 0.9 volts. If it remains static, replace the faulty sensor.

3. Inspect Catalytic Converter

  • Tools Required: Wrench set, pry bar (if necessary)
  • Inspect the catalytic converter for any physical damage like dents or rust.
  • If the converter is clogged, you may need to perform a backpressure test using a pressure gauge to determine if it is functioning properly. Replace if backpressure exceeds specifications (generally more than 2.5 psi at 2500 RPM).

4. Replace Faulty Components

  • If any O2 sensors or the catalytic converter are found faulty, replace them with OEM or high-quality aftermarket parts.
    • For Oxygen Sensor Replacement:
      • Remove the sensor using an O2 sensor socket or wrench.
      • Install the new sensor and tighten it to the manufacturer's specifications (usually around 30 lb-ft).
    • For Catalytic Converter Replacement:
      • Remove the exhaust clamps and bolts securing the old catalytic converter.
      • Install the new catalytic converter and secure it using new gaskets and bolts, torquing to specification.
